LAPO Microfinance Bank Limited is a pro-poor financial institution committed to the empowerment of low-income Nigerians through access to responsive financial services delivered on a sustainable basis. The institution was founded as a non-profit entity by Mr. Godwin Ehigiamusoe while working as a Rural Co-operative Officer in Delta State, Nigeria. In 2010, LAPO set up a microfinance bank and transferred the bulk of its microfinance operations to the new institutional vehicle.

LAPO Microfinance Bank Ltd., in partnership with the German AFOS Foundation, and the German Catholic Entrepreneurs Association (BKU) is implementing a project co-financed by the German Government to strengthen LAPO’s capacity to promote qualitative growth and efficiently manage the quality of its services. Focus is on ensuring efficient management of resources, personnel development as well as improving LAPO’s capacity to provide further training to other microfinance institutions.

One of the main components of the project is the Trainee-Program.

It is designed to cover a period of twelve months shared between:
  • On-the-job training (operations – Field, Branch, Region and Head Office) for about three months;
  • Functional information and involvement in projects – about two months;
  • Project Management and responsibility – about two months;
  • Special training in the functional areas where the future job is planned – about three months;
  • Formal training units in the form of seminars and workshops on relevant management skills – two months and continuous after the program.
